When choosing a monitor for gaming and work, resolution and refresh rate are crucial factors. A resolution of 1440p (2560x1440) offers significant clarity. This resolution provides four times the pixel count of 720p. In fast-paced games or detailed design work, this clarity enhances user experience. According to research from DisplayMate Technologies, a higher resolution results in sharper images, leading to reduced eye strain.
The refresh rate, measured in Hertz (Hz), indicates how many frames per second a monitor can display. A 144Hz refresh rate offers smoother motion, especially in games. Studies show that games running at 144Hz feel more responsive than those at 60Hz. This difference impacts reaction times. A player with a 144Hz monitor can respond faster, potentially increasing their competitive edge.
However, high specifications come at a cost. Not all graphic cards can support 1440p at 144Hz. Gamers must ensure that their hardware aligns with their monitor choices. Otherwise, compromises may hinder performance. In some cases, users may find the perceived difference between 60Hz and 144Hz minimal in non-gaming contexts. Balancing personal needs with hardware capabilities is essential for optimal performance.

One tip for choosing the right monitor is to check the panel type. IPS panels generally offer better color accuracy and wider viewing angles compared to TN panels. However, they might have slightly slower response times. If you are a competitive gamer, keep response time in mind.
Additionally, think about connectivity options. HD, DisplayPort, and USB-C are becoming standards. Ensure your monitor supports the connections your devices require. Some monitors also come with built-in speakers, which can be a real benefit, but be aware that sound quality often suffers.
Lastly, assess your workspace setup. A monitor stand or mount could affect your viewing angles significantly. An adjustable stand can help you find the best height and angle. When choosing monitors, panel technology significantly impacts performance. There are three main types: IPS, VA, and TN. Each has its strengths and weaknesses, making them suitable for different uses.
IPS panels are known for vibrant colors and wide viewing angles. They excel in professional work, especially graphic design and photo editing. A report by IHS Markit indicates that IPS monitors achieve around 99% sRGB coverage. However, they often have slower response times, which can be a drawback in fast-paced gaming scenarios.
VA panels offer deeper blacks and higher contrast ratios. This makes them great for immersive gaming experiences, especially in dark environments. According to DisplayMate, VA panels can achieve contrast ratios over 4000:1, outperforming their counterparts. Yet, they may suffer from slower pixel response times, leading to motion blur in fast-action scenes.
TN panels provide the fastest response times, typically under 1ms. This makes them ideal for competitive gaming where every millisecond counts. However, they lack the color accuracy and viewing angles that IPS offers. Despite their speed, TN technology shows a significant drop in color fidelity. Choosing the right monitor reflects a balance between speed, color, and application needs. This requires careful consideration of what matters most to you.
